Il3ra Gene Summary [Rat]

Predicted to enable cytokine binding activity and interleukin-3 receptor activity. Predicted to be involved in cytokine-mediated signaling pathway and positive regulation of cell population proliferation. Predicted to act upstream of or within interleukin-3-mediated signaling pathway. Predicted to be part of receptor complex. Predicted to be active in external side of plasma membrane. Orthologous to human IL3RA (interleukin 3 receptor subunit alpha). [provided by Alliance of Genome Resources, Apr 2025]
